The Detroit Lions have major questions to answer early in the 2025 season, and arguably the biggest will come up front along their offensive line.
This offseason, the Lions not only lost center Frank Ragnow to retirement, but allowed guard Kevin Zeitler to walk in free agency. One of those holes was not unavoidable, but the other certainly was.
By allowing a stable Pro Bowler like Zeitler to sign with the Tennessee Titans, the Lions signaled they believe they have a ready-made solution on the roster to step in. That's just what one expert sees ahead of training camp when it comes to guard Christian Mahogany.
